Global manufacturing company, with production facilities in Brockworth, Gloucestershire, seek to recruit a Paint Sprayer, prepper for their busy operation.  This is a full time 37 hour week role,

working a daytime shift and a 9 day fortnight, with every other Friday off.  The role involves spraying a range of components prior to assembly and finished machines.

As a paint sprayer you will be involved in :-

  • Working with a range of mostly air drying enamel hammer finish paints
  • Degreasing using thinners, masking up and mixing paints
  • Ensuring machines are clean and resprayed if necessary prior to final inspection
  • Maintenance of spray guns, keeping the spray booth clean
  • Following health and safety standards

To apply for this Paint Sprayer / Paint Prepper role, you will have previous experience gained within the industry.
